Darwin Olympics: Dude Gets Three Speeding Tickets Back-to-Back

Ever notice how you may tend to slow down when driving and you see a police officer . . . or if you actually get pulled over, you slow your roll a little bit more after the ticket because you don’t want another one?

Well, NOT this guy!

Meanwhile in Minnesota . . .

A twenty-four year old from South Dakota was pulled over in southwest Minnesota for doing NINETY-TWO MILES PER HOUR in a sixty zone! Obviously, dude was written a speeding ticket.

Dude must have felt like speeding tickets are a one and done type of deal, because he did NOT slow down.

Only a few minutes later, the guy was pulled over by a DIFFERENT police officer . . . this time, going 115 miles an hour (yes, he was still in the 60 speed limit zone).

The second police officer wrote him a SECOND TICKET!

As soon as the second officer was done giving dude a ticket, buddy boy SPED AWAY!!

Obviously, he was pulled over again — yes, pulled over a THIRD TIME — and received another speeding ticket.

Oh, and he also got a ticket for not wearing his seatbelt.

If you weren’t fully calculating all of this, we’ll help . . .

THREE speeding tickets in under SIXTY minutes!!
